Cottey College Basketball 2023 Season Primer

Cottey College Basketball 2023 Season Primer

As the curtains rise on the 2023 Cottey College basketball season, a new Comet team takes the court. This season marks the final year of an illustrious coaching career for Maryann Mitts, whose legacy is woven deep into the fabric of Comets basketball. With a roster consisting of both familiar and fresh faces, the Comets look to build upon last year's debut in the American Midwest Conference.

Returning Strength

The Comets enter the season with a unique advantage - all five starters from the previous year are back in action, along with multiple players with varsity experience coming off the bench.

Claudia Hadlock, the reigning American Midwest Conference Freshman of the Year, stands as the team's linchpin, poised to continue her prolific scoring spree. Her deft touch and unparalleled court vision are set to lead the Comets this season.

Sara Montesdeoca, a veteran returning starter, is primed to dominate the boards, combining an consistent average of seven rebounds per game as well as seven points per game.

Sarah Hunt, who transferred from Neosho County Community College last season, demonstrated her scoring prowess by averaging nearly eight points per game. Her seasoned experience will undoubtedly bolster the Comets' offensive strategy.

Dally Coulter, a stalwart in the post, brings her strong presence to the court once more. With an average of over seven points per game, Coulter's resilience under the basket will continue to be a cornerstone of the team's success.

New Faces, New Firepower

The infusion of fresh talent adds a new edge to the roster. Autumn Wallace, arriving from State Fair Community College, brings a scoring average of 10.4 points per game, showcasing her proficiency in putting points on the board. Her dynamic style of play promises to provide a potent boost to the Comets' offense.

Akyria James, an All-State guard hailing from Arkansas, is set to make waves with her tenacity and skill. Her presence promises to fortify both the offensive and defensive fronts, adding depth to an already experienced lineup.

The Comets were picked to finish 7th in the American Midwest Conference coaches pre-season poll. The Comets finished 8th in the regular season standings a year ago.

The season opener is Saturday October 28th at Home, against Southwestern College.
